legongju.com
我们一直在努力
2025-01-08 03:58 | 星期三

asp服务如何处理短信发送

ASP.NET(ASP)服务可以使用多种方法处理短信发送。以下是一些建议:

  1. 使用第三方短信服务提供商:有许多第三方短信服务提供商,如Twilio、Nexmo(Vonage)等,它们提供了易于集成的API来发送短信。这些服务通常需要注册帐户并获取API密钥。在ASP.NET应用程序中,您可以使用HTTP请求调用这些API,传递必要的参数(如手机号码、短信内容),然后接收和处理响应。

  2. 使用ASP.NET Web API:如果您希望自己处理短信发送,可以创建一个ASP.NET Web API来封装短信发送功能。这个API可以使用各种短信网关提供商的SDK,或者直接与短信网关通信。在API中,您可以接收来自客户端的请求,处理参数,然后调用短信网关的API发送短信。

  3. 使用本地短信网关:如果您有自己的短信网关或者与某个短信服务提供商有合作关系,可以直接在ASP.NET应用程序中集成这些服务。这通常涉及到在应用程序中编写代码来调用短信网关的API,传递必要的参数(如手机号码、短信内容),然后接收和处理响应。

无论选择哪种方法,都需要确保在发送短信时遵守相关法规和政策,如用户隐私保护、短信发送频率限制等。同时,为了提高用户体验,可以在发送短信前进行验证,确保用户同意接收短信,并在发送失败时通知用户。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/59306.html

相关推荐

  • ASP与SQL结合的权限管理系统设计

    ASP与SQL结合的权限管理系统设计

    设计一个基于ASP(Active Server Pages)和SQL(Structured Query Language)的权限管理系统需要考虑以下几个方面: 数据库设计:首先,你需要设计一个包含用户、...

  • ASP中SQL语句的执行效率提升

    ASP中SQL语句的执行效率提升

    在ASP(Active Server Pages)中,提高SQL语句执行效率的方法有很多。以下是一些建议: 优化查询:确保你的SQL查询是最优的。避免使用SELECT *,而是只选择需要的...

  • 如何用ASP实现SQL数据库的备份与恢复

    如何用ASP实现SQL数据库的备份与恢复

    在ASP.NET中,可以使用C#或VB.NET编写代码来实现SQL Server数据库的备份和恢复。以下是一个简单的示例,展示了如何使用C#实现这些功能: 首先,确保已经安装了Sy...

  • ASP与SQL的事务处理方法

    ASP与SQL的事务处理方法

    在ASP.NET和SQL Server中处理事务时,确保数据的一致性和完整性至关重要。以下是关于ASP与SQL事务处理方法的相关信息:
    ASP.NET中的事务处理方法
    在AS...

  • asp服务如何处理邮件发送

    asp服务如何处理邮件发送

    ASP.NET(ASP)服务可以通过使用内置的System.Net.Mail命名空间来处理邮件发送。以下是一个简单的示例,展示了如何使用ASP.NET服务发送电子邮件: 首先,确保在项...

  • paddleocr c#难点在哪

    paddleocr c#难点在哪

    在C#中使用PaddleOCR进行图片文字识别时,可能会遇到一些难点。以下是一些主要的挑战以及相应的解决方案:
    集成问题 安装和配置PaddlePaddle框架及其依赖项...

  • paddleocr c#怎样使用

    paddleocr c#怎样使用

    PaddlePaddle的OCR工具PaddleOCR支持多种编程语言,包括C++和Python。如果您想在C#中使用PaddleOCR,可以按照以下步骤操作: 安装PaddlePaddle的C++库:请参考Pa...

  • c++ crtp适用领域

    c++ crtp适用领域

    C++中的CRTP(Curiously Recurring Template Pattern,奇异递归模板模式)是一种强大的模板编程技术,它允许在编译时实现多态性,从而提高代码的执行效率。CRTP通...